Description
Regaflo 5mg Tablet contains Solifenacin Succinate as its active ingredient. It belongs to a class of medications known as antimuscarinic agents or anticholinergics. Solifenacin is used to treat symptoms of overactive bladder (OAB), such as urinary urgency, frequency, and incontinence. It works by relaxing the muscles of the bladder, thereby reducing involuntary contractions and improving bladder control.
Uses:
Regaflo 5mg Tablet is prescribed for the treatment of overactive bladder (OAB) characterized by symptoms such as urinary urgency, frequency, and urge incontinence. It helps alleviate these symptoms by relaxing the muscles of the bladder, allowing for better control over urination. Regaflo 5mg Tablet is particularly beneficial for patients who have not responded adequately to non-pharmacological measures or lifestyle modifications.
Dosage:
The dosage of Regaflo 5mg Tablet is determined based on the individual patient’s response to treatment, medical history, and tolerability. It is usually taken orally once daily, with or without food, as directed by the healthcare provider. The tablet should be swallowed whole with a glass of water and not crushed, chewed, or divided. Patients should adhere to the prescribed dosage regimen to achieve optimal therapeutic effects.
Side Effects:
Common side effects associated with Regaflo 5mg Tablet may include dry mouth, constipation, blurred vision, urinary retention, and dizziness. These side effects are usually mild to moderate and transient, resolving with continued use or upon discontinuation of the medication. In some cases, more serious side effects such as allergic reactions, urinary tract infections, or elevated heart rate may occur. Patients should report any unusual or persistent side effects to their healthcare provider.
Precautions:
Before using Regaflo 5mg Tablet, patients should inform their healthcare provider about any pre-existing medical conditions, allergies, or medications they are currently taking. It is essential to use caution in patients with urinary retention, gastrointestinal obstruction, or glaucoma. Solifenacin may interact with certain medications, so it’s crucial to review the patient’s medication regimen to prevent potential interactions.
When Not to Use:
Regaflo 5mg Tablet is contraindicated in patients with a known hypersensitivity to Solifenacin Succinate or any other components of the medication. It should not be used in patients with severe gastrointestinal conditions such as gastric retention, uncontrolled narrow-angle glaucoma, or urinary retention. Additionally, this medication is not recommended for use in patients with severe hepatic impairment.
